The rear bumper on the passenger side has also dropped, there’s a couple of bolts on the boot to adjust the level/fit. Have a look at the bumper brackets as they can rust away like mine did and the bumper was just hanging..
Get some black screw covers for the number plate screws and badges re freshed to finish things of nicely.

It’s a pain getting the plastic cover of the bumper, mine was stuck on with tiger seal, I had to use a craft knife to cut the sealant so I could remove the cover then pull out the wedges and press in the tabs to push the cover off.
